What is the Teach and Learn with Georgia Program for teaching English in Georgia? - ✔️ ✔️ ✔️ ITTT TEFL & TESOL
The Teach and Learn with Georgia (TLG) program was setup in 2010 with the intention of improving the country's foreign language skills and to promote greater ties with the global community. Sponsored by the Georgian Ministry of Education and Science, TLG actively recruits native English, French and German speakers to teach in public schools throughout the country on a voluntary basis. While the primary goal is language teaching within a school environment, the program also has a strong focus on cultural exchange.

what is the duration of a tefl course? - ✔️ ✔️ ✔️ ITTT TEFL & TESOL
A TEFL (Teach English as a Foreign Language) course duration can vary depending on the type of course you choose. Generally, there are four main types of TEFL courses: online courses, onsite courses, combined courses, and specialized courses.
Online TEFL courses typically range from 40 to 160 hours in total duration. These courses offer flexibility and allow you to study at your own pace, making them ideal for those with busy schedules or other commitments. Onsite TEFL courses, on the other hand, are intensive programs that can range from 4 to 12 weeks in duration. These courses provide in-person instruction and practical teaching experience, which can be beneficial for those looking to gain hands-on experience in a classroom setting.

What are the challenges of teaching English to young learners? - ✔️ ✔️ ✔️ ITTT TEFL & TESOL
Teaching English to young learners comes with its own set of challenges, primarily stemming from their cognitive development. Young children have shorter attention spans and may find it difficult to focus for extended periods. They are also in the process of developing their language skills, which can make it challenging for them to grasp complex grammar rules and vocabulary. As a teacher, it is important to tailor your lessons to suit their cognitive abilities, using interactive and engaging activities to keep them interested and motivated.

What are the qualifications needed to teach English as a foreign language? - ✔️ ✔️ ✔️ ITTT TEFL & TESOL
To teach English as a foreign language, you typically need a bachelor's degree in English, Education, Linguistics, or a related field. Many employers also require a TEFL, TESOL, or CELTA certification. These certifications equip you with the necessary skills and knowledge to effectively teach English to non-native speakers. Additionally, some countries or schools may require a teaching license or a postgraduate degree in TESOL.
Having teaching experience, whether in a formal classroom setting or through tutoring, is highly beneficial when pursuing a career in TEFL. It helps you understand classroom dynamics, student needs, and effective teaching strategies.
